About

Dieder Moechars is a scholar working on Physiology, Molecular Biology and Cellular and Molecular Neuroscience. According to data from OpenAlex, Dieder Moechars has authored 67 papers receiving a total of 4.4k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 42 papers in Physiology, 25 papers in Molecular Biology and 24 papers in Cellular and Molecular Neuroscience. Recurrent topics in Dieder Moechars’s work include Alzheimer's disease research and treatments (30 papers), Regulation of Appetite and Obesity (12 papers) and Nuclear Receptors and Signaling (11 papers). Dieder Moechars is often cited by papers focused on Alzheimer's disease research and treatments (30 papers), Regulation of Appetite and Obesity (12 papers) and Nuclear Receptors and Signaling (11 papers). Dieder Moechars collaborates with scholars based in Belgium, United States and France. Dieder Moechars's co-authors include Fred Van Leuven, Ilse Dewachter, Kristin Lorent, Bart De Strooper, Chris Van den Haute, Kurt Spittaels, Ina Tesseur, Emile Godaux, Barbara Cordell and Frédéric Checler and has published in prestigious journals such as Science, Journal of Biological Chemistry and Journal of Neuroscience.
